Industrial dry type transformers represent advanced power distribution solutions engineered for demanding environments where safety, reliability, and minimal maintenance are paramount. These transformers utilize innovative air-cooling technology that completely eliminates the fire hazards associated with traditional oil-filled units. Designed to operate efficiently in harsh conditions, they deliver consistent performance without needing complex containment systems or specialized ventilation infrastructure. The fire-resistant cooling mechanism ensures environmental protection while maintaining stable power transmission across various applications. Their durable construction withstands challenging industrial environments while providing reliable power distribution close to electrical loads, reducing transmission losses and improving overall system efficiency.
These transformers find extensive application across multiple industries where electrical safety and operational reliability are critical considerations. Manufacturing facilities depend on them for powering heavy machinery, production lines, and automated systems without fire risks. Commercial buildings install them in basements, upper floors, and confined spaces where proximity to electrical loads improves efficiency and reduces infrastructure costs. Healthcare institutions rely on them for critical medical equipment due to their non-toxic operation and enhanced safety features. Data centers incorporate them into server room infrastructure where fire safety is absolutely essential for business continuity. Renewable energy projects utilize them in solar and wind power installations where environmental considerations, maintenance access, and reliability are significant operational factors.
